Celebrating Growth and Teamwork in Sustainability
The Ohio State University Green Team ERG Leadership recently took a moment to reflect on a year filled with dedication and collaborative efforts. As 2025 comes to a close, they extend heartfelt thanks to all members for their commitment that has led to significant achievements across various initiatives. From partnerships with regional campuses to sustainable projects like the Earth Day Park, the focus has been on fostering a greener future.
Our Acknowledgments
This year has been punctuated by collaboration with numerous organizations, including Chadwick, FOD, Student Life Sustainability, and Smart Columbus, highlighting the importance of teamwork in advancing environmental goals. The Green Team ERG also expresses gratitude to executive sponsors such as Aparna Dial and Mark Conroy, whose ongoing support and leadership have been pivotal. Their contributions inspire a shared vision of sustainability, fortifying the commitment towards creating a positive environmental impact.
